Ogasawara Shinryoujo Shika
Ogasawara Shinryoujo is located on Chichijima, the main island of the Ogasawara Islands — a remote Pacific archipelago about 1,000 kilometers south of mainland Tokyo. Getting here takes a 24-hour ferry ride from Tokyo Port, so this isn’t a clinic you stumble into. It’s the primary medical facility serving the island community, and dermatology is among the services offered.
The website has some English content, which suggests some awareness of international visitors, but don’t expect a polished English-language experience on arrival. Ogasawara does attract foreign tourists and divers, so staff may have basic communication experience, but bringing a translation app is genuinely necessary. This is remote Japan — think resourceful, not multilingual.
If you’re living on or visiting the islands and need a skin issue looked at, this is your option. There’s no choosing between clinics out here.
